ISU/Baylor : Special Teams Stats
In close games like these, Special Teams and Turnovers can often decide the outcome.
Here's a look at how ISU and Baylor compare so far (Big XII rankings):

ISU has a clear advantage in Kickoff Coverage and Punt Returns, and a case could be made for the FG/PAT game, as well. Baylor has missed 2 PATs, and only attempted 4 FGs. 3 of Mahoney's 4 FG misses were in the slop at Iowa.
Here's a breakdown of the FGs for each team so far:
ISU - Made (9): 35, 36, 30, 30, 48, 43, 37, 31, 43
ISU - Missed (4): 41, 38, 21, 46
Baylor - Made (3): 20, 23, 32
Baylor - Missed (1): 33
The longest FG Baylor has attempted was 33 yards, and they missed. That could be a big advantage for ISU.
